From The Garden Island, Sunday, April 9, 2000:
Obituaries: Grace Guslander Grace Buscher Guslander of Wailua died April 5, 2000, at her home at the age of 89. An executive with the hotel industry at Coco Palms Hotel, she was born Oct. 25, 1910, in Pennsylvania. She is survived by one brother: Adam Buscher of California; two step-daughters: Nan Guslander of New York and Mrs. Lindsay A. Faye Jr. of Koloa; three nieces: Mrs. Kenneth Stehower of Honolulu, Mrs. Richard Hunt of Canada, and Mrs. Nancy Grinder of Pennsylvania; one nephew: Henry W. Buscher, Jr. of Hilo; four step grandchildren and numerous grandnieces. In lieu of flowers, donations may be sent to Iolani Palace Friends, Kaua'i Historical Society Endowment Association, and the American Heart Association. Services are scheduled for Monday, April 10, at the Lihu'e United Church. Special viewings are from 8:45 a.m. to 10:30 a.m. A services will be conducted at 11 a.m. Casual attire is suggested. Private entombment will be on O'ahu. Arrangements are being handled by Borthwick/Kaua'i Mortuary. |
